Bob GoetzAt SEMA this year one of the products I was looking at was spray in liners, some important things when looking at this product is the way it is applied, it can be sprayed Cold, Warm or Hot. Hot is the best and most expensive, it bonds to anything. Also they can COLOR match any of these to the paint on your car or truck for just a few bucks more.

WildCatI was very concerned about the paint on my trailer when i put the bra on it.

It is no big deal to remove or install.

I have pulled it in the rain and not removed until I get home and can remove to wash the trailer without a problem. They do say to remove and not let it dry on the paint. I think the BIG thing is to make sure there is no GRIT under the bra. With probably 10,000 miles on the trailer with the CUSTOM paint I have no marks from the bra.
